### Bulk Edits

The Rostergrid admin table supports bulk edits via `POST /v2/rows/batch`. Payloads are capped at 500 rows; larger sets return a 413. Edits are atomic per batch — a single invalid row rolls back the whole request. During incidents, prefer batches of 100 to ease replication lag. Authenticate batch calls with the internal service key below.

app token of kagap-tafog = vxb7-1L6kA2y

The credentials vault for the Lanternwick donation-receipt mailer locked itself after three failed rotation attempts this morning. Receipts for the Harborlight campaign are queuing but not sending. New team members: do not retry the rotation job, as each attempt extends the lockout. Instead, open the vault console from the ops jumpbox and choose manual unlock. The mailer will drain its queue automatically once credentials load. The manual unlock requires the recovery passphrase given below.

strongbox words: druath-quenael

## Break-Glass: Crash-Report Pipeline (Squallbird)

Scope: Squallbird mobile crash ingest only. Trigger conditions: symbolication queue dead >30 min or PII scrubber down. Normal auth goes through Wardenhall; break-glass bypasses it and alerts the security rota immediately. All actions recorded; justification required within 24 hours. To assume the emergency role on the ingest host, supply the recovery passphrase below.

strongbox words: druvan-lamys-eliius-jorax-istox-soreth-ulays-gilix-ralix-oliiel-norwyn-casvan-praius

## Cartwheel Checkout — Environments

Load testing for the checkout flow runs against the `perf` environment, which mirrors production topology at roughly 40% scale. Last week's run pushed 1,200 orders per minute through Cartwheel before the payment-intent queue backed up; the fix was raising worker concurrency in the orchestrator. Staging is not suitable for load runs — its database is shared with QA. Before kicking off a run, confirm the perf environment is using the values below.

config for bawef-tajof:
RALMIR_PIN=7092
RALMIR_METRICS_HOST=metrics.ralmir.paliqcorp.corp
RALMIR_LOG_LEVEL=error
RALMIR_TENANT=tamix